Germanium ; sounds like the country Germany ? Yes you are right. Germanium was discovered in 1886 by Winkler and was named after Germany. Germanium in the periodic table of the elements with atomic number 32, and you should look a comparison between germanium and its semiconducting cousins, including silicon. Germanium has been found in many minerals and when purified, is is a grayish color but has physicals traits of both a metal and a crystal. It is very brittle and can even shatter.
